Introducing Filebase Sites: Simplified IPFS Websites with IPNS
Hosting a real website on IPFS has always come with friction: changing CIDs, manual IPNS management, and fragile workflows. Filebase Sites removes the last-mile complexity, giving developers a simple way to publish, update, and maintain decentralized websites without breaking links.

Decentralized Technology in Practice: An analysis of socio-technical resilience in IPFS
The โInterplanetary File Systemโ (IPFS) refers to a peer-to-peer content addressing protocol that is designed to be โupgradeable, resilient, and more openโ. [1]
